Ingredients for Gingerbread Whoopie Pies Recipe

Before we embark on our baking adventure, let’s gather all the ingredients we’ll need for these scrumptious Gingerbread Whoopie Pies. I always believe that quality ingredients make a world of difference in baking. So, let’s make sure we have everything ready to go!

Main Ingredients

  • 2 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on ground cloves
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¾ c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up brown sugar, packed
  • ½ cup molasses
  • 1 large egg

When it comes to flour, I prefer using unbleached all-purpose flour for a richer flavor. The spices are the stars of this recipe, so make sure they’re fresh for the best taste. I often buy my spices in bulk to ensure they’re potent and aromatic.

How to Prepare Gingerbread Whoopie Pies Recipe

Now that we have our ingredients ready, it’s time to roll up our sleeves and get baking! I find that the process of making Gingerbread Whoopie Pies is just as enjoyable as eating them. Each step brings a little more excitement, and I can already smell the spices wafting through my kitchen. Let’s dive into the steps!

Step 1: Preheat the Oven and Prepare Baking Sheets

First things first, let’s get that oven preheating to 350°F (175°C). This is crucial because a hot oven helps our whoopie pies rise beautifully. While the oven warms up, line two baking sheets with parchment paper. This will prevent our cookies from sticking and make cleanup a breeze!

Tips for Step 1

  • Make sure your oven is fully preheated before baking. This ensures even cooking.
  • If you don’t have parchment paper, you can lightly grease the baking sheets with butter or cooking spray.

Step 2: Mix the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, ginger, cinnamon, cloves, and salt. This step is important because it evenly distributes the leavening agent and spices throughout the flour. I love watching the colors blend together, creating a beautiful mix of warm tones!

Tips for Step 2

  • Use a fine mesh sieve to sift the dry ingredients if you want a lighter texture.
  • Don’t skip the salt! It enhances the flavors of the spices.

Step 3: Cream the Butter and Sugar

In another bowl, beat the softened butter and brown sugar together until it’s light and fluffy. This usually takes about 3-5 minutes. The mixture should look pale and creamy. I love this part because it feels like magic as the butter transforms!

Tips for Step 3

  • Make sure your butter is at room temperature for easy creaming.
  • Use an electric mixer for the best results, but a good old-fashioned whisk works too if you’re feeling strong!

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Now, it’s time to add the molasses and egg to the butter-sugar mixture. Mix until well combined. Then, gradually add the dry ingredients, mixing just until everything is incorporated. Be careful not to overmix; we want our whoopie pies to be soft and tender!

Tips for Step 4

  • Scrape down the sides of the bowl to ensure everything is mixed evenly.
  • If the dough feels too sticky, you can chill it in the fridge for about 15 minutes.

Step 5: Scoop and Bake the Cookies

Using a cookie scoop or two spoons, dr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to the prepared baking sheets, leaving space between each one.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are set. The cookies will look soft in the center, but they’ll firm up as they cool.

Tips for Step 5

  • For uniform cookies, use a cookie scoop. It makes the process quick and easy!
  • Keep an eye on them; every oven is different, and you don’t want them to overbake.

Step 6: Prepare the Filling

While the cookies are baking, let’s whip up the filling! In a bowl, beat together some softened cream cheese and powdered sugar until smooth. You can add a splash of vanilla extract for extra flavor. This filling is the creamy dream that ties everything together!

Tips for Step 6

  • Make sure your cream cheese is softened to avoid lumps in the filling.
  • Feel free to adjust the sweetness by adding more or less powdered sugar.

Step 7: Assemble the Whoopie Pies

Once the cookies have cooled completely, it’s time to assemble! Spread a generous dollop of filling on the flat side of one cookie, then top it with another cookie, flat side down. Press gently to create a sandwich. Repeat until all cookies are filled!

Tips for Step 7

  • For a fun twist, roll the edges of the filling in sprinkles or crushed nuts!
  •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. They taste even better the next day!

Cooking Notes for Gingerbread Whoopie Pies Recipe

As I’ve learned through my baking adventures, a few cooking notes can make all the difference in achieving the perfect Gingerbread Whoopie Pies. Here are some tips that I’ve gathered along the way:

  • Room Temperature Ingredients: Always use room temperature butter and eggs. This helps create a smoother batter and ensures even mixing.
  • Don’t Overmix: When combining the wet and dry ingredients, mix just until incorporated. Overmixing can lead to tough cookies, and we want them soft and tender!
  • Cooling Time: Allow the cookies to cool completely before adding the filling. This prevents the filling from melting and ensures a delightful texture.
  • Storage: Store your whoopie pies in an airtight container in the fridge. They actually taste better the next day as the flavors meld together!
  • Freezing: If you want to make these ahead of time, freeze the assembled whoopie pies. Just w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e container. They’ll be ready to enjoy whenever you need a sweet treat!

Tips for Perfect Gingerbread Whoopie Pies Recipe

As I’ve baked my fair share of Gingerbread Whoopie Pies, I’ve picked up a few tips that can help you achieve perfection in every bite. These little nuggets of wisdom can make a big difference in your baking journey. Here’s what I’ve learned:

  • Measure Accurately: Baking is a science, so precise measurements are key. Use a kitchen scale for the best results, especially for flour and sugar.
  • Chill the Dough: If your dough feels too sticky, pop it in the fridge for about 15-30 minutes. This makes it easier to scoop and helps the cookies hold their shape while baking.
  • Check for Doneness: The cookies should be soft in the center but set around the edges. A toothpick inserted in the center should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
  • Let Them Cool: Allow the cookies to cool completely on a wire rack before adding the filling. This prevents the filling from melting and ensures a delightful texture.
  • Experiment with Flavors: Don’t hesitate to play around with spices or fillings. A pinch of nutmeg or a splash of orange zest can add a unique twist to your whoopie pies!

Frequently Asked Questions about Gingerbread Whoopie Pies Recipe

As I’ve shared my love for Gingerbread Whoopie Pies, I often get questions from fellow bakers eager to try this delightful recipe. I love connecting with others through our shared passion for baking, so I’ve compiled some of the most frequently asked questions to help you on your journey. Let’s dive in!

Can I make Gingerbread Whoopie Pies 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can bake the cookies a day or two in advance. Just store them in an airtight container at room temperature. I recommend waiting to add the filling until the day you plan to serve them. This keeps the cookies fresh and prevents the filling from getting too soft.

How should I store leftover whoopie pies?

Leftover Gingerbread Whoopie Pies can be stored in the fridge in an airtight container. They actually taste even better the next day as the flavors meld together! Just be sure to let them come to room temperature before serving for the best texture.

Can I freeze Gingerbread Whoopie Pies?

Yes, you can freeze them! I like to wrap each whoopie pie tightly in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e container. They can be frozen for up to three months. When you’re ready to enjoy them, just let them thaw in the fridge or at room temperature.

What can I use instead of cream cheese for the filling?

If cream cheese isn’t your thing, you can use whipped cream or a buttercream frosting instead. For a lighter option, try using Greek yogurt mixed with powdered sugar. Each alternative brings a unique flavor and texture, so feel free to experiment!

Can I make these whoopie pies gluten-free?

Yes! You can substitute the all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end. Just make sure it’s a 1:1 ratio blend that includes xanthan gum for the best results. I’ve had success with this, and the whoopie pies still turn out delicious!

What’s the best way to serve Gingerbread Whoopie Pies?

Serving them on a festive platter with a sprinkle of powdered sugar is always a hit! Pair them with a warm beverage like spiced chai or hot cocoa for a cozy experience. You can also wrap them individually for a sweet gift during the holidays!
